Watford Junction is designed with the traveler in mind, offering a host of facilities to ensure a seamless journey. The ticket office is operational from 5:30 AM to 11:00 PM every day except Sunday when it opens at 6:30 AM—ideal for early risers and night owls alike. If you've purchased tickets online, you can conveniently collect them at the ticket machines located in the booking hall. For those requiring assistance, an induction loop is available, enhancing accessibility for travelers with hearing aids.
Step-free access throughout the station ensures it is user-friendly for all, including individuals with reduced mobility. Accessible toilets operated with a RADAR key are available, and assistance can be booked in advance for anyone needing extra help. For those using wheeled transport, ramps are available for train access, and there's a dedicated area with 19 accessible parking spaces in the car park.
As you await your train, enjoy a variety of refreshment facilities available on-site. Grab a quick bite or a cup of coffee from one of the shops, and find an ATM machine for any last-minute cash needs. Although there is no public Wi-Fi, the fully stocked amenities ensure a comfortable wait. Unfortunately, there is no waiting room service, but seating areas are available.
One of the key attributes of Watford Junction is its extensive transport links. Should your journey require bus services, rail replacement buses operate from Bus Stop 1, and detailed onward travel information can be printed from available resources. There's even a direct bus connection to Heathrow Airport, making international travel hassle-free. Taxis and car hire services are readily accessible, ensuring you have multiple travel options at your disposal.

Simplicity defines Humphrey Park station, as it does not feature a ticket office or any machines for ticket collection. This station prioritizes accessibility with step-free access available in parts. Be aware, though, the station lacks waiting rooms, toilets, and refreshments, but installed seating areas offer a basic level of comfort for those awaiting trains. Though staff assistance is unavailable, ramps for easy train access are provided, ensuring a smoother journey for everyone. For any travel-related queries or assistance, passengers are encouraged to contact the customer helpline at 08002006060.
While Humphrey Park doesn't have its own car park, it is well-connected through local transport links. Rail replacement services and local buses connect travelers to Manchester and Trafford Park, with stops conveniently located on Derbyshire Lane West and Chatsworth Road. Taxis are also accessible, helping to bridge any gap between the station and your final destination. Cycling enthusiasts should note that while there are no cycle hire facilities on-site, you can explore alternative arrangements via Northern Railway's Cab4You service.
